The Merchandising Manager position at Ask & Embla Galactic Pte. Ltd. in Singapore focuses on leading the merchandising and planning strategy for the new Ambi brand, emphasizing analytical skills and commercial acumen. The role involves overseeing range planning, forecasting, and trading, requiring a senior professional with experience in fashion or jewelry merchandising

Job Summary

  • This role involves owning the end-to-end merchandising and planning strategy for the new jewelry brand Ambi with minimal supervision.
  • The company is a rapidly growing Singapore-based e-commerce brand with over 850,000 social media followers across multiple platforms.
  • Benefits include a hybrid work setup, health and dental insurance, paid time-off, employee discounts, and professional development opportunities.
